Output 4eecb65664320d996cbea80d61620d03b0a0745070302d8a3b104de439612e87:1

value
7626821
script pubkey
OP_0 OP_PUSHBYTES_20 43dcae5272fb751c5ebcb0e0c7b79fbd994472e2
address
bc1qg0w2u5njld63ch4ukrsv0dulhkv5guhzjxc97d
transaction
4eecb65664320d996cbea80d61620d03b0a0745070302d8a3b104de439612e87
confirmations
166908
spent
true